14:22 — The Snackline restock planner at Verlund Foods began emitting duplicate route assignments after the nightly inventory sync. Root cause traced to a stale cache in the Hopper service that survived the 14:05 redeploy. Drivers in the Marbury district received overlapping manifests for machines already serviced. Mitigation: cache flush at 14:40 restored correct planning. Future maintainers should note the cache TTL was lengthened from 5 to 30 minutes in the prior release without updating the sync job. The offending build is recorded below.

build token for tawif-bahip: htk31_68bba16e1afabfef4ecc69408c06f16

Environments — Thistlebot deploy-status chat bot. Thistlebot runs in three environments: dev (Harlowe cluster, ephemeral), staging (mirrors production topology, used for command testing), and production (posts to the release channels). Contractors should develop against dev only; staging deploys require sign-off from the Wrenfield platform team. Each environment has its own token scope and channel allowlist, so never copy settings between them. The dev instance currently starts with the following configuration values.

deployment values, bahop-fahag:
[silok]
host = silok.lumictech.test
user = silok_svc
database = silok_prod

Fennwick CI fails plugin hot-reload tests when the config watcher starts before the fixture directory exists. Symptom: reload fires zero times, test times out at 30s. Fix: call awaitWatcherReady() before writing config changes. Do not sleep-and-retry; the Quillbase runner kills idle steps. If the failure persists after the fix, your plugin is caching file handles. Attach the build token below when escalating.

session token of kahog-bahif = htk9_f63daec35